#4432db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4432db is composed of 26.7% red, 19.6%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.9%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 246.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 52.7%. #4432db color hex could be obtained by blending #8864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#4432db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4432db has RGB values of R:68, G:50,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 4469467.

Hex triplet 4432db #4432db
RGB Decimal 68, 50, 219 rgb(68,50,219)
RGB Percent 26.7, 19.6, 85.9 rgb(26.7%,19.6%,85.9%)
CMYK 69, 77, 0, 14
HSL 246.4°, 70.1, 52.7 hsl(246.4,70.1%,52.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 246.4°, 77.2, 85.9
Web Safe 3333cc #3333cc
CIE-LAB 35.25, 56.935, -82.441
XYZ 16.308, 8.624, 67.819
xyY 0.176, 0.093, 8.624
CIE-LCH 35.25, 100.19, 304.63
CIE-LUV 35.25, -5.037, -112.739
Hunter-Lab 29.366, 47.737, -116.369
Binary 01000100, 00110010, 11011011

Shades and Tints of #4432db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020c is the darkest color, while #fbfafe is the lightest one.
